From 39761946a0203a24ead17b173e82b5b3e9bb8619 Mon Sep 17 00:00:00 2001 From: Michael Hoang Date: Sun, 2 Mar 2025 08:17:50 +0700 Subject: [PATCH] vars/sops: fix `clan vars fix` missing machine name in error message --- pkgs/clan-cli/clan_cli/vars/secret_modules/sops.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/pkgs/clan-cli/clan_cli/vars/secret_modules/sops.py b/pkgs/clan-cli/clan_cli/vars/secret_modules/sops.py index e08b0eb29..f6dd1f437 100644 --- a/pkgs/clan-cli/clan_cli/vars/secret_modules/sops.py +++ b/pkgs/clan-cli/clan_cli/vars/secret_modules/sops.py @@ -260,7 +260,7 @@ class SecretStore(StoreBase): f"One or more recipient keys were added to secret{' shared' if generator.share else ''} var '{var_id}', but it was never re-encrypted.\n" f"This could have been a malicious actor trying to add their keys, please investigate.\n" f"Added keys: {', '.join(f'{r.key_type.name}:{r.pubkey}' for r in recipients_to_add)}\n" - f"If this is intended, run 'clan vars fix' to re-encrypt the secret." + f"If this is intended, run 'clan vars fix {self.machine.name}' to re-encrypt the secret." ) return needs_update, msg